Get started9 Hobart Street is a mid-terrace house in Burnley (BB11 3DQ). It has a recorded floor area of 61 m² (around 657 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(December 2023)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. When first surveyed in February 2009 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Average and lighting went from Good to Very Good; while window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 88).
Sale prices here have outpaced Burnley HPI: 6%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£108,000 is 40.3% above the 2024 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£117/sq ft) was about 125.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£76,999 in February 2024.
9 Hobart Street has more than quadrupled in price since its earliest registered sale in 1995.
